Body odor is an unpleasant smell that can be caused by a variety of factors, including poor hygiene, certain medical conditions, and certain foods. It is important to understand the causes of body odor in order to effectively address it. Poor hygiene is one of the most common causes of body odor. Sweat itself does not have an odor, but when it is combined with bacteria on the skin, it can produce an unpleasant smell. To reduce body odor, it is important to practice good hygiene, including showering regularly and using an antibacterial soap.
